What it actually says
Bootstrap or update AgentBridge's project-local configuration in this workspace.
Follow these rules:
- Work only inside
.agentbridge/. - Do not install plugins or modify
.claude/settings.jsonhere. Plugin setup belongs to terminal workflows:agentbridge initattempts best-effort plugin installation, andagentbridge devhandles local marketplace registration/sync. - Preserve user edits when the files already exist. Update only the fields the user asked to change.
- Keep
.agentbridge/config.jsonvalid JSON. - Keep
.agentbridge/collaboration.mdhuman-editable and concise.
If .agentbridge/config.json is missing, create it with this default template:
{
"version": "1.0",
"daemon": {
"port": 4500,
"proxyPort": 4501
},
"agents": {
"claude": {
"role": "Reviewer, Planner",
"mode": "push"
},
"codex": {
"role": "Implementer, Executor"
}
},
"markers": ["IMPORTANT", "STATUS", "FYI"],
"turnCoordination": {
"attentionWindowSeconds": 15,
"busyGuard": true
},
"idleShutdownSeconds": 30
}
If .agentbridge/collaboration.md is missing, create it with this default template:
# Collaboration Rules
## Roles
- Claude: Reviewer, Planner, Hypothesis Challenger
- Codex: Implementer, Executor, Reproducer/Verifier
## Thinking Patterns
- Analytical/review tasks: Independent Analysis & Convergence
- Implementation tasks: Architect -> Builder -> Critic
- Debugging tasks: Hypothesis -> Experiment -> Interpretation
## Communication
- Use explicit phrases: "My independent view is:", "I agree on:", "I disagree on:", and "Current consensus:"
- Tag messages with [IMPORTANT], [STATUS], or [FYI]
## Review Process
- Cross-review: author never reviews their own code
- All changes go through feature/fix branches + PR
- Merge via squash merge
## Custom Rules
<!-- Add project-specific collaboration rules here -->
When you finish, briefly summarize what changed and point the user to the two files you updated.
